Cornbread

Cornbread

Perfecting the art of Southern-style cornbread is a straightforward process that yields impressive results. While it’s common for people to rely on boxed mixes, creating cornbread from scratch offers a level of customization and satisfaction that’s hard to beat. In fact, Southerners have long cherished cornbread in its various forms, including fritters, corn pone, spoon bread, and hush puppies.

Interestingly, the crispiest crusts are often achieved by preheating cooking utensils before introducing the cornbread batter, a technique that’s particularly effective when using cast-iron pans.
